Opposition party, Democratic Alliance (DA) has called on the Premier Refilwe Mtshweni-Tsipane for immediate action on her murder accused Agriculture MEC, Mandla Msibi, who is currently in custody facing charges of murder and attempted murder, SurgeZirc SA reports.

Emerging reports confirmed that Msibi handed himself over to the Nelspruit Police Station on Monday morning in connection with two counts of murder and attempted murder which allegedly happened in August this year.

- Advertisement -

It will be recalled that Msibi appeared briefly at the Nelspruit Magistrate Court where he remains in custody.

According to a statement issued by the DA, it says: “Msibi is not new to controversy. He has been in and out of courts since 2017 for a number of charges which include the following: murder, attempted murder, malicious damage to property, robbery, and violent assault. Yet again, he is facing serious charges of murder and attempted murder.”

Msibi in July 2017 was accused of smashing and vandalising a car belonging to a councilor, later in August that same year, he was accused of breaking into, trashing, and vandalising a house which was later followed by an accusation of attempted murder and assault of a person who eventually became partially disabled.

Similarly, in 2018, there were reports that he was arrested for malicious damage to property after he allegedly retaliated to community members who accused him of corruption. Msibi however survived all these charges against him.

The DA while reacting to the murder allegations said leaders must act responsibly and earn the trust of the community.

The opposition however urged the ANC not to use its power to protect Msibi from law enforcement agencies.

“They must let the investigation take its course, and if he is found guilty, he must be imprisoned like all offenders. The DA will closely monitor such developments.

“The DA urges Premier Mtshweni-Tsipane to immediately remove Msibi from her Cabinet if the ANC is serious about their own step aside rule until Msibi’s name is cleared by a court of law.

“It is time for the ANC in Mpumalanga to put their money where their mouth is and stop harbouring alleged criminals within their ranks. Msibi must face the full might of the law like any other citizen.

“If the Premier fails to act, that will show the people of our Province that she will always put the ANC and his comrades first instead of ensuring Mpumalanga is a safe place for all its citizens. Only a DA government can restore law and order in our Province, a government that will ensure criminals are put behind bars and not in government offices – a government that gets things done!” the statement reads.
